Discussion Using Essential Graphics to reduce duplication and redundant layering
Precomposing keeps your project clean — but duplicating the same graphic five times with different numbers? That's a different problem. Essential Graphics solves it.
Precomp your layers, right-click any property you want to keep changing — text, scale, position, rotation — and add it to Essential Graphics. Back in the main comp, duplicate the layer, go to Properties, change what you need. The base precomp stays untouched. Every duplicate works independently.
One thing most tutorials skip: you can switch which comp you're pulling from inside the Essential Graphics panel — so this scales across multiple graphics, not just one.
